Phillip P. “Cho” Gill, 83, of Brownsville, died Friday, July 10, 2026, in the ER of Penn Highlands Mon Valley Hospital.

He was born September 14, 1942 in Brownsville, the son of William Gill and Margaret Federer Gill.

He was a member of Denbeau Heights Christian Church and was retired from the maintenance department of California University of Pennsylvania.

He was a U.S. Marine Corps veteran of the Vietnam War and a member of the West Brownsville American Legion.

He is survived by two daughters, Kimberly Gill, at home, and Paula M. Workman of Uniontown; grandson, Richard Harris; granddaughter, Shon Gill; and grandson, William “Wil” Gill; great- granddaughter, Jaylnn Harris; great-grandson, Owen Harris.

He was preceded in death by his parents; three brothers, William, Kenneth and Ronald; and two sisters, Martha and Elnora.

Friends will be received Wednesday, July 15, from 2 to 4 and 6 to 8 p.m. in the ELEY- MCCRORY FUNERAL HOME, Fayette City.

Funeral services will be held Thursday, July 16, at 11 a.m. in the funeral home, with Pastor Jack Washabaugh officiating.

Entombment will follow in the LaFayette Memorial Park, Brier Hill, PA 15415.
